Ahmedabad fire officer bribery investigation
Overview
The Gujarat Anti-Corruption Bureau (ACB) conducted a sting operation in Ahmedabad involving the solicitation of bribes for fire No-Objection Certificates (NOCs). The operation targeted private intermediary Bhavsinh Zala and the city's Chief Fire Officer, Amitkumar Dongre. Zala was caught red-handed accepting a bribe of ₹36,000 intended for six building certificates, during which Dongre allegedly provided consent via telephone.
Following the sting, the Ahmedabad Municipal Corporation terminated Dongre from his position. Both individuals were remanded by a local court, and the ACB is continuing investigations into their financial transactions and communications.
